Under 46 CFR Subchapter T, what is the purpose stated for the regulations in that subchapter?
- ATo establish safety standards for uninspected passenger vessels operating on inland waters
- BTo implement applicable sections of Subtitle II of Title 46 U.S.C. requiring inspection and certification of small passenger vessels✓ correct
- CTo set lifesaving appliance requirements for all inspected U.S. vessels
- DTo provide preemptive federal standards for recreational vessel equipment
Why B is correct
46 CFR §175.100 states that the purpose of Subchapter T is to implement applicable sections of Subtitle II of Title 46, United States Code, which require the inspection and certification of small passenger vessels. The regulations also have preemptive effect over State or local regulations in the same field.
Cited:46 CFR §175.100
